How to play?

Roll five dice and immediately decide which ones to keep. There’s a sixth die in reserve, but only five are used in each round. After the first roll, you can set aside the dice you want to keep and reroll the rest. Then repeat this process once more. The game allows up to three rolls per round, so you’re not just relying on luck—you’re building the combination you need piece by piece.

After a series of rolls, be sure to select a row in your scorecard. Your turn won’t end without a entry. This is an important rule in Yahtzee: even if you didn’t roll a strong combination, still enter your result in one of the available numbers. This way, the entire sheet gradually fills up, and there are no empty spaces left by the end.
